
Seattle Seahawks Triumph Over New England Patriots
In a thrilling season opener, the Seattle Seahawks narrowly defeated the New England Patriots 13-10 at Lumen Field on Wednesday night. The victory, while significant, came at a cost for the reigning Super Bowl champions as their starting quarterback, Sam Darnold, sustained a hip injury early in the contest.
Darnold's exit in the first quarter forced backup quarterback Drew Lock to step into the spotlight. Despite facing early struggles against a formidable Patriots defense, Lock managed to rally the team when it mattered most. His late-game performance included a crucial touchdown pass to rookie Jaxon Smith-Njigba, which turned the tide in favor of the Seahawks.
